Electrical works within the housing stock of Ipswich Borough Council. This will predominately be working in tenanted properties. You may be required to occasionally work in a void property. You will be allocated work via a mobile tablet and be expected to diagnose and repair electrical related issues in accordance with job timeframes.
Work will be allocated on a mobile tablet. You will be expected to complete the jobs within the allotted timeframe, you may be working on emergency calls during the day, you will accept and complete jobs as well as allocate materials for that job on your handheld. You will be expected to record detailed follow‑on job notes, and this will be typed into your handheld as the job is completed. You will drive an Electric Ipswich Borough Council fleet vehicle, which will remain at our depot overnight. Your vehicle will be stocked with imprest stock which will be replenished as you allocate materials for the jobs on your handheld.
Fully qualified electrician, punctual and reliable with the ability to remain calm and professional in difficult situations, we would expect you to be a good communicator both verbally and in writing. To be a good listener, empathetic and have patience. Ability to work under pressure, we expect you to always adhere to Health and Safety procedures and have the ability to work both independently and as part of a team.
There may be the opportunity to take part in the out of hours service on a rota basis. This will be discussed at interview.
Hours of work are 37 per week, Monday to Friday.
